Description

Location : https://apim.docs.wso2.com/en/latest/develop/extending-api-manager/extending-gateway/writing-custom-handlers/

When enabling this handler, the throttling handler also needs to be disabled from the velocity template. Otherwise, the bellow throttling error will be there. If we can change the customer handler so the authentication header will be extracted from a custom header instead of the standard Authentication header, this issue will not be there.
